A Glimpse into the Film: Mary Poppins Returns

Mary Poppins Returns, which came out on December 21, 2018, in the USA, is a rather lovely continuation of a story many people know and adore. It’s a film that, you know, truly aims to bring that familiar sense of wonder back to the big screen. Rob Marshall, a director with a good eye for musicals, was at the helm, shaping the visual style and the performances. The screenplay, penned by David Magee, worked to weave a narrative that felt both fresh and familiar. There was, too, a collaborative effort on the story itself, with Magee, Marshall, and John DeLuca contributing their ideas to build this new chapter.

Set in the bustling city of London during the 1930s, the movie captures a very specific time period, one that actually adds a certain texture to the overall feel. This era, you see, was marked by economic challenges, which provides a realistic backdrop for the Banks family’s difficulties. The film’s setting, in some respects, helps to ground the fantastical elements, making Mary Poppins’ magic feel even more needed and special when it arrives. It’s a choice, really, that helps the story connect with viewers on a deeper level.

The Story Unfolds: What Happens in Mary Poppins Returns?

The narrative of Mary Poppins Returns picks up a few decades after Mary’s initial visit to the Banks household. Michael Banks, who was one of her original charges, is now an adult, with three children of his own. He works as a bank teller, a job that, you know, keeps him quite busy, but it doesn't quite prepare him for the financial troubles that come knocking at his door. This setup, in a way, immediately creates a sense of urgency and vulnerability for the family, making their need for help quite clear.

Michael Banks' Struggle and the Banks Family Home

Michael Banks finds himself in a rather difficult spot. His house, the very home where he grew up and where his own children now live, is facing repossession. He learns, in fact, that he has only five days to pay back a loan, or the family will lose their home. This situation, you see, creates a lot of stress and worry for Michael and his sister, Jane, who is also living with him and helping with the children. Their only real hope, apparently, rests on finding a missing certificate that could save their property. It’s a pretty dire situation, to be honest, and it sets the stage for everything that follows.

The weight of these adult problems is quite heavy on Michael’s shoulders. He’s trying his best, but the sheer burden of responsibility, and the fear of losing everything, is clearly getting to him. This particular challenge, you know, is something many grown-ups can relate to, making Michael’s predicament feel very real. The film, in a way, uses this very human struggle to open the door for the magic that is about to return. It’s a rather effective setup for the story.

Mary Poppins' Unexpected Arrival

Just as the Banks family is, in fact, once again in chaos, who should arrive but the sharp and resourceful Mary Poppins? She invites herself in, pretty much like she does in the original film, appearing seemingly out of nowhere, ready to restore some order and, more importantly, some joy. Her timing, it’s almost like, is always impeccable. Her presence alone begins to shift the atmosphere in the house, bringing a sense of calm to the storm that has been brewing.

Mary Poppins, played by Emily Blunt, is still the same mysterious and perfectly poised nanny we remember, yet she brings her own unique touch to the role. Her return is, in some respects, a symbol of hope for the Banks family, a sign that perhaps not all is lost. She doesn't just show up; she steps into their lives with a clear purpose, even if the family doesn't quite grasp it at first. It’s a very welcome sight, you know, for both the characters and the audience.

Fantastical Adventures and Lessons Learned

Once Mary Poppins is back in the Banks home, the magic, naturally, returns in full force. She helps the Banks family, particularly Michael’s three children, remember the joy of what it’s like to be a child. This is done, in fact, through a series of fantastical adventures that are both imaginative and visually stunning. For instance, Mary Poppins takes the children on a bath that leads to an underwater world, a truly amazing experience that opens their eyes to possibilities beyond the ordinary.

Another adventure involves a visit to her eccentric cousin, Topsy, whose world, you know, turns literally upside down on a certain day of the week. These excursions are not just for fun; they are, in a way, lessons in disguise, teaching the children, and the adults, about perspective, imagination, and finding wonder in everyday things. Together with her friend Jack the lamplighter, who is a very charming character, Mary Poppins guides the family through these magical moments, helping them rediscover the light within themselves.

These adventures, in fact, serve a greater purpose than just entertainment. They are, essentially, tools Mary Poppins uses to help the Banks family heal and reconnect. Through these whimsical experiences, the children learn about resilience and hope, while Michael and Jane are reminded of the importance of family and the magic they once knew. It’s a pretty effective way, you see, to convey deeper messages about coping with life's difficulties and holding onto optimism. The film, in short, uses fantasy to address very real human emotions.

The Banks Children, Grown Up

The film brings back Michael and Jane Banks, now adults, played by Ben Whishaw and Emily Mortimer, respectively. Ben Whishaw as Michael (Ben Whishaw) conveys the struggles of a single father trying to keep his family together amidst financial strain. He captures the character’s vulnerability and the weight of his responsibilities very well. Emily Mortimer as Jane (Emily Mortimer) shows Jane’s supportive nature, standing by her brother and helping with the children. Their performances, in a way, ground the fantastical elements of the story in relatable human experiences.

Their dynamic, you see, as adult siblings facing a crisis, feels very authentic. They show, in some respects, the enduring bond between them, even when things are tough. Their characters, you know, serve as a bridge between the audience and the magical world that Mary Poppins brings. They are, in essence, the heart of the family that Mary has returned to help. It’s pretty much their story, too, that drives the narrative forward.

A Special Reunion: Dick Van Dyke's Return

One of the truly heartwarming moments in Mary Poppins Returns is the appearance of Dick Van Dyke, who played Bert in the original film. His return, you know, was a moment that brought a lot of joy to fans and, apparently, to the director himself. The director of Mary Poppins Returns, Rob Marshall, actually got emotional when original Poppins star, Dick Van Dyke returned for his cameo. It was, frankly, a very special reunion, a nod to the past that felt incredibly meaningful.

Marshall himself had a lot to say about this special reunion, expressing how moving it was to have Van Dyke on set again. His presence, in fact, added a layer of authenticity and nostalgia that few other actors could provide. It’s a moment that, you see, really connects the two films across the decades, making the Mary Poppins sequel feel like a true continuation. This cameo, in short, was a delightful surprise for many, and it truly enhanced the film’s charm.

Frequently Asked Questions About Mary Poppins Returns

Here are some common questions people often ask about this delightful film:

Is Mary Poppins Returns a true sequel?

Yes, Mary Poppins Returns is, in fact, a direct sequel to the original Disney film Mary Poppins. It continues the story of the Banks family, picking up a few decades after Mary Poppins’ first visit. It’s not a remake or a reboot; it’s a continuation of the narrative, showing what happens to Michael and Jane Banks as adults. The film, you know, directly references events and characters from the first movie, making it a clear follow-up.

What is the main story in Mary Poppins Returns?

The main story centers on Michael Banks, now an adult and a bank teller with three children, who is facing the repossession of his family home unless he can pay back a loan in five days. His only hope, in some respects, is to find a missing certificate. Just as the Banks family is in chaos, Mary Poppins (Emily Blunt) returns to help them remember the joy of what it’s like to be a child, taking them on a series of fantastical adventures and helping them find a way through their troubles. It’s pretty much a story about rediscovering hope and family connection.

Did any original cast members return for Mary Poppins Returns?

Yes, one very notable original cast member did return for Mary Poppins Returns: Dick Van Dyke, who played Bert in the 1964 film. He makes a delightful cameo appearance as Mr. Dawes Jr., the son of the bank director he also played in the original. His presence, you see, was a special moment for many viewers and, apparently, for the film’s director, Rob Marshall, who got emotional during his return. It was, in a way, a beautiful nod to the first movie’s legacy.
